Each year, all final year students take a mathematics exam. It is hypothesized that the population mean score for this test is 8
drek231 [11]

Answer:

95% Confidence interval:  (96.06,103.94)

Step-by-step explanation:

We are given the following in the question:

Population mean, μ = 85

Sample mean, \bar{x} = 100

Sample size, n = 30

Alpha, α = 0.05

Population standard deviation, σ = 11

95% Confidence interval:

\mu \pm z_{critical}\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n}}

Putting the values, we get,

z_{critical}\text{ at}~\alpha_{0.05} = 1.96

100 \pm 1.96(\frac{11}{\sqrt{30}} ) = 100 \pm 3.94= (96.06,103.94)

(96.06,103.94) is the 95% confidence interval for  the population mean test score.
